Output ddd863bc3dbc00a307722c222ac2cf466148271c5d66ed9e091f01de03d3f85b:15

value
883962
script pubkey
OP_0 OP_PUSHBYTES_20 a6e26e54fe19491b025ecf3eaf309e5ca5e353c6
address
bc1q5m3xu487r9y3kqj7eul27vy7tjj7x57xhfzt0k
transaction
ddd863bc3dbc00a307722c222ac2cf466148271c5d66ed9e091f01de03d3f85b